DOT Services in Munroe Falls, OH

DOT regulations enforce strict drug and alcohol screening to ensure employee safety nationwide, including Munroe Falls, OH. Employers are required to maintain a drug-free workplace.

In Munroe Falls, Ohio, DOT mandates random testing to deter substance use in safety-sensitive positions, promoting public safety and compliance with federal regulations.

Safety regulations stipulate immediate removal from safety-sensitive duties if a violation is detected in Munroe Falls, OH, underscoring the zero-tolerance policy.

Munroe Falls, Ohio adheres to DOT's education and training programs aimed at enhancing employee awareness about substance abuse and its repercussions on safety.

The Employee Assistance Program in Munroe Falls, OH ensures support and treatment options for employees who voluntarily come forward with substance issues under DOT regulations.

FMCSA Information

FMCSA regulations in Munroe Falls, OH ensure drivers undergo mandatory drug and alcohol screening to maintain road safety and public trust.

Testing requirements include pre-employment and random drug testing for commercial drivers based in Munroe Falls, Ohio.

USCG Information

USCG-directed testing in Munroe Falls, OH minimizes risks in maritime operations through strict screening protocols.

In Munroe Falls, Ohio, USCG rules necessitate ongoing testing to ensure maritime personnel meet safety standards.

FAA Information

FAA guidelines in Munroe Falls, OH mandate substance testing for aviation personnel to uphold air travel safety.

Munroe Falls, Ohio requires random, post-accident, and reasonable suspicion testing under FAA rules for air service workers.

FRA Information

FRA's drug and alcohol testing rules in Munroe Falls, OH aim to prevent impairment-related rail accidents.

Ensuring safety, Munroe Falls, Ohio conducts rigorous random and post-incident testing as per FRA mandates.

FTA Information

FTA enforces drug and alcohol policies in Munroe Falls, OH for transit workers, ensuring passenger and public safety.

Compliance in Munroe Falls, Ohio involves random screening and immediate action on violations per FTA standards.

PHMSA Information

PHMSA regulations demand rigorous drug and alcohol testing for pipeline operators in Munroe Falls, OH, reinforcing safety in hazardous material transport.

Munroe Falls, Ohio, follows PHMSA protocols for post-accident screening to safeguard public and environmental health.
